Account recovery for the Sproutline watering scheduler must follow this exact order: verify the release manager's identity against the Thornvale roster, disable active drip schedules, then rotate the orchestration token. Do not restore backups until rotation completes, or stale schedules will re-fire. If the admin console itself is locked, unlock it using the recovery passphrase below.

strongbox words: druath-quenael

# Closure: Varnmouth Office

**Restricted — managers only.**

Varnmouth satellite office closes end of Q3. Staff of six: four relocate to Hadleford, two offered severance. Lease break exercised; landlord notified. Estimated annual saving covers the Penlow rollout shortfall. Comms embargoed until staff are informed. Board members should read the confidential note appended below before the vote.

confidential, kahog-bawif: The northern region missed its Pramir quota by 20.0 percent last quarter. Casaxek Freight plans to lower the Fraion list price by 41.5 percent in December. The finance team signed off on a budget of $236.4 million for Project Druius. The renewal with Fenysix Partners closes at $91.3 million a year, 2.1 percent below the last contract.

### Alert: Replica Lag — Burrowdb

This fires when the Burrowdb read replica falls more than 90 seconds behind primary. Usually it's a chunky analytics query hogging the replica — check `pg_activity` first. If lag keeps climbing after killing the offender, something's actually wrong. In that case, loop in the storage crew by email.

escalation mailbox, kaweg-kahif: druwyn.sordor@nelvroworks.corp

**Action Item PM-12: Pin component library versions in support tooling**

During the Lanternwick outage, three internal dashboards resolved mismatched versions of the Quillpane component library, causing rendering failures that support could not reproduce. Going forward, all support-facing tools must pin Quillpane to an exact version, and upgrades must pass the compatibility matrix owned by the Driftmere platform team. Escalations should reference the pinned version in the ticket. The agreed pinning and cadence constants are listed below.

tuning table, kawep-tawif:
CAPS = {
    "olidor": 80,
    "belion": 7,
    "quenys": 225,
    "druox": 839,
    "fraath": 482,
}